West Boylston-Steven J. Potvin, 62, of West Boylston, formerly of Holden, passed away surrounded by family on Tuesday, March 6 in the Rose Monahan Hospice House.

Steve had a long career as an electrical engineer, an occupation to which he devoted his time and energy. He most recently worked at IPG Photonics in Oxford. At home, Steven was a consummate handyman; always engaged in various home-improvement projects. He spent his leisure time traveling and vacationing on Cape Cod. Steven was passionate about cooking. Sundays were often spent watching the Patriots, or golf, while cooking for family and friends. He and Deb enjoyed exploring New England and discovering new restaurants.

He leaves his wife of 40 years, Deborah A. (Gallant) Potvin; a son, Michael J. Potvin of Morrisville, VT; his mother, Barbara E. (McCormick) Potvin of Lancaster; a brother, Robert Potvin and his wife, Kathleen of Topsham, ME; a sister, Nancy Marrone and her husband, Edward of Lancaster; two sisters-in-law, Donna Beaulac and her husband Barry of West Boylston and Anne Marie Gallant of Worcester; a brother-in-law, Michael Gallant and his wife, Cheryl of Worcester and nieces and nephews. He was born in Worcester, son of Robert L. Potvin. He is a graduate of West Boylston High School, Worcester Industrial Technical Institute and Johnson and Wales University.
